View original image[Asia Economy Reporter Kim Seul-gi] The novel coronavirus infection (COVID-19) related to a beer specialty bar in Daejeon has spread to the colleagues and family members of visitors to the beer pub.
According to Daejeon City on the 4th, a colleague (Daejeon 526) of a man in his 40s (Daejeon 516), who visited a beer pub in Gwanpyeong-dong, Yuseong-gu on the night of the 23rd of last month when the confirmed cases were present at the same time, was infected with COVID-19.
Subsequently, the colleague's wife (Daejeon 530) and their two preschool daughters (Daejeon 531 and 532) were also confirmed positive while asymptomatic.
A colleague (Daejeon 527) of Daejeon 515, who was at the beer pub together with 516, was also confirmed positive, and even the colleague's teenage son (Daejeon 535) tested positive for COVID-19.
The mother (Daejeon 533) and older brother (Daejeon 534) of a woman in her 20s (Daejeon 524) who visited the beer pub on the 26th of last month also tested positive for COVID-19.
As a result, the total number of confirmed cases related to the beer pub has increased to 35. Among them, 18 directly visited the pub. The remaining 17 were infected in a chain from these individuals.
